Skip to content

$math()

Inherits $OBJ().

Also see Operators

Command Example Result
$math().e(power) $math().e()$math().e(2.3) 2.718281828459045235360287471352669.9741824548147207399576151569088
$math().pi(power) $math().pi()$math().pi(2.3) 3.141592653589793238462643383279513.9137663852357115150632799555148
(val).log(base) (100).log(10) 2
(val).ln() (100).ln() 4.605170185988091368035982909368
(val).sin() (0.5).sin()(1).pi().sin() 0.479425538604203000273287935215570
(val).cos() (0.5).cos() 0.87758256189037271611628158260382
(val).tan() (0.5).tan() 0.5463024898437905132551794657802
(val).cot() (0.5).cot() 1.830487721712451919268019438968
(val).sec() (0.5).sec() 1.1394939273245491223133277682049
(val).csc() (0.5).csc() 2.08582964293348818577250167545929
(val).asin() (0.5).asin() 0.52359877559829887307710723054658
(val).acos() (0.5).acos() 1.04719755119659774615421446109316
(val).atan() (0.5).atan() 0.46364760900080611621425623146121
(val).acot() (0.5).acot() 1.107148717794090503017065460178
(val).asec() (1.5).asec() 0.8410686705679302557765250318264
(val).acsc() (1.5).acsc() 0.72972765622696636345479665981332
(val).sinh() (0.5).sinh() 0.5210953054937473616224256264114
(val).cosh() (0.5).cosh() 1.1276259652063807852262251614026
(val).tanh() (0.5).tanh() -0.46211715726000975850231848364367
(val).coth() (0.5).coth() -2.163953413738652848770004010218
(val).sech() (0.5).sech() 0.8868188839700739086588977977834
(val).csch() (0.5).csch() 1.919034751334943719492202878727
(val).asinh() (0.5).asinh() 0.48121182505960344749775891342436
(val).acosh() (2).acosh() 1.3169578969248167086250463473079
(val).atanh() (0.5).atanh() 0.5493061443340548456976226184612
(val).acoth() (0.5).acoth() 0.5493061443340548456976226184612
(val).asech() (0.5).asech() 1.3169578969248167086250463473079
(val).acsch() (0.5).acsch() 1.4436354751788103424932767402731
$math().atan2(x,y) $math().atan2(10,10)*180/$math().pi() 45
$math().hypot(x,y) $math().hypot(3,4) 5
(val).random() (16).random() 11942
(val).abs() (-78).abs() 78
(val).modpow(p,m) (4).modpow(13,497) 445
(val).modinv(m) (3504).modinv(385) 79
(val).genprime() (16).genprime() 60913
(val).isprime (60913).isprime() 1
(val).gcd(n) (18).gcd(24) 6